The Backbone of Efficient Data Storage: Ghassan Azzi Highlights the Role of HDDs Amid Growing Data Demands

In a rapidly evolving digital landscape, Ghassan Azzi, Sales Director for Africa at Western Digital, has emphasized the importance of scalable, cost-effective data storage solutions in meeting the needs of modern businesses. As data generation continues to surge, particularly with the rise of connected devices and artificial intelligence (AI), Azzi pointed out that efficient data storage is becoming an essential consideration for datacenter managers worldwide.

Azzi acknowledged the widespread attention on flash storage due to its high performance and low latency, but warned that not all data requires such advanced storage technology. “Each application and type of data has its own access requirements, and it’s not always necessary to pay the premium for the speed of flash storage,” he explained.
According to Azzi, the difference between “warm” and “hot” data is a critical factor when selecting the appropriate storage solution. For example, a globally popular music video that attracts billions of views may need to be stored on high-performance SSDs or RAM, while videos with fewer views, like those of influencers or niche hobbyists, can be effectively stored on HDDs to keep total cost of ownership (TCO) in check.
Azzi stressed that data centers must consider multiple factors beyond performance, including capacity, power, cooling, and storage density. These factors influence the overall TCO and help leaders choose the most cost-effective storage options. “Datacenter leaders optimize storage solutions based on application requirements, all while aiming to minimize long-term costs,” he noted.
He also dismissed the idea of a competition between SSDs and HDDs, instead highlighting that the overall data storage market is growing, creating ample space for both technologies. “In the data center, SSDs and HDDs are not fighting over a fixed pie. The pie is growing rapidly as data storage demand continues to soar,” Azzi remarked.
AI’s Impact on Storage Demand
Azzi identified the AI-driven data cycle as a significant factor driving the demand for storage. AI systems generate vast amounts of data that need to be stored efficiently, and HDDs play a critical role in this ecosystem by handling both the ingestion of raw data and the storage of AI-generated content. “This dual role positions HDDs as a linchpin in the AI-driven data cycle, ensuring that data is available when needed and stored with the lowest TCO,” he said.
Citing Western Digital’s analysis, Azzi highlighted that HDD exabyte shipments are expected to grow at a compound annual growth rate (CAGR) of 30% between 2023 and 2027. He noted that the rise of AI, big data, and cloud technologies will continue to push storage requirements higher, making HDDs an indispensable tool in data management.
The Cloud and Data Growth
Azzi also pointed to the increasing role of the cloud in data storage. “Virtually everything today, from social media to enterprise systems, is powered by the cloud,” he said. This shift has led to massive volumes of data being moved to cloud environments for storage, processing, and analysis.
Quoting IDC data, Azzi stated that global data creation is projected to increase from 132.4 zettabytes (ZB) in 2023 to 393.9 ZB by 2028. While not all of this data will be stored, Azzi pointed out that around 13.6 ZB will be stored by 2028. He emphasized that “approximately 85% of enterprise data is still stored on HDDs, and this percentage is only expected to decline slightly over the next five years.”
Innovations in HDD Technology
Recent advances in HDD technology, according to Azzi, are helping to solidify the role of hard drives in large-scale data storage environments. With technologies like conventional magnetic recording (CMR) and shingled magnetic recording (SMR), HDD capacities have reached new heights—up to 26 terabytes (TB) for CMR and 32TB for SMR.
“These capacity advancements enable organizations to optimize their storage infrastructure for lower TCO,” Azzi said. He illustrated the cost-saving benefits by citing the example of a data center needing 192 petabytes (PB) of storage. By utilizing 32TB HDDs instead of 24TB models, the data center could reduce the number of racks needed from eight to six, saving both physical space and cutting TCO by up to 25%.
In addition to lower TCO, Azzi mentioned that businesses are increasingly focused on environmental, social, and governance (ESG) goals, making efficient, high-capacity storage solutions a priority. “High-capacity HDDs can reduce physical footprints and energy consumption, making them a key part of meeting sustainability targets,” he added.
The Future of Data Storage
Looking to the future, Azzi stated that industries generating massive amounts of data, such as media, healthcare, and financial services, will continue to rely on HDDs to meet their storage needs. “As data continues to grow exponentially, the role of HDDs will only become more critical,” he remarked, underscoring that HDD innovations will keep pace with rising data storage demands.
Azzi affirmed that the demand for scalable, efficient data storage solutions will only intensify. “HDDs, with their unmatched capacity, efficiency, and cost-effectiveness, are well-positioned to remain the backbone of data storage for years to come,” he said.
In a world where data is growing at an unprecedented rate, Ghassan Azzi’s insights underscore the ongoing importance of HDDs in providing businesses with the scalable, efficient storage they need to navigate the challenges of the digital age.

The Case for a Holistic AI-Led Approach to Cybersecurity in the Fintech Ecosystem

As digital financial services continue to grow globally, cyber threats are becoming more advanced, more automated, and more financially damaging. In Nigeria, where digital payments are becoming a part of everyday life, these threats pose significant risks to both consumers and financial institutions.

Industry reports continue to show that account takeover remains one of the dominant fraud issues in Nigeria, accounting for a significant share of 43% banking-related losses reported to Nigeria Inter-Bank Settlement System (NIBSS). Between early 2023 and mid-2025, the financial sector is estimated to have lost hundreds of billions of naira to digital fraud, while 281,500 user accounts have been exposed through breaches and leaks in Q1 alone.
Responding to this kind of threat environment requires more than a single line of defence. It requires a broader security model that combines intelligence, automation, identity verification, and ecosystem collaboration.
PalmPay, leading digital payments platform, has built its cybersecurity framework on a multi-layered security architecture designed to anticipate, detect, and mitigate risks before they escalate. Rather than relying on a single line of defence, PalmPay integrates AI-driven fraud monitoring, continuous risk assessment, behavioural analysis, and multi-layer authentication to strengthen account protection.
One important part of this approach is biometric and facial verification. As account takeover attempts increasingly exploit stolen credentials, identity verification has become one of the most effective tools in combating fraud. By combining facial verification with PIN and OTP authentication, PalmPay introduces multiple layers of protection that help ensure access is tied to the legitimate account owner, significantly reducing the risk of unauthorized access.
Complementing this is PalmPay’s Fraud Case Management System that enhances how potential fraud incidents are detected, analysed, and managed. By centralising fraud intelligence and enabling faster response times, the system helps security teams identify emerging patterns and intervene more proactively.
PalmPay’s Anti-Fraud Manager, Omoruyi Aiyudu, commented: “Fraud prevention today requires a shift from isolated security controls to a connected, intelligence-driven security ecosystem. At PalmPay, we leverage AI-driven fraud detection, behavioural analytics, and multi-layered authentication to identify and mitigate risks in real time. We continue to invest in advanced technologies to strengthen account security and build a safer, more resilient digital financial ecosystem for our users.”
Ecosystem Collaboration
Cybersecurity does not stop at internal controls. Stronger outcomes also depend on collaboration across the wider financial ecosystems.
PalmPay continues to work with regulators, law enforcement agencies and other stakeholders to support stronger cybercrime detection and response capabilities. One example is collaboration with the Nigerian Cybersecurity Unit of the Nigeria Police Force (NPF), including support through the provision of advanced equipment designed to enhance fraud detection and investigation capacity.
The company also recently collaborated with the Nigerian Data Protection Commission on a specialized data protection training to enhance internal data governance practices and advance compliance with the Nigeria Data Protection Act (NDPA) 2023.
These efforts reflect a broader view of security, one that recognizes that customer protection depends not only on technology, but also on governance, institutional cooperation, and responsible data handling.
PalmPay also believes that effective cybersecurity requires active participation from every stakeholder in the digital ecosystem. This is why user awareness remains an important part of its approach. Technology can reduce risk, but informed behaviour remains one of the strongest protections against fraud.
As cyber threats continue to evolve, the future of cybersecurity will depend on organisations adopting intelligent, adaptive, and collaborative security models. AI-led security solutions are no longer optional; they are becoming essential to staying ahead of increasingly sophisticated threats, strengthening customer trust, and the digital economy.

Galaxy Backbone @ 20, Pledges Nationwide Connectivity, Data Sovereignty

Galaxy Backbone (GBB) Limited has mapped out strategies to strengthen Nigeria’s digital infrastructure in order to make the country globally competitive in the face of Artificial intelligence, blockchain, cloud computing and other emerging technologies aimed at securing the digital future of the country.

Prof Ibrahim Adeyanju, managing director and CEO of GBB, made this known during a press conference to unveil a flurry of activities to celebrate the 20th anniversary of GBB in Abuja on Monday, stressing that Galaxy Backbone has evolved from a connectivity provider into one of Nigeria’s most strategic digital infrastructure institutions.
Galaxy Backbone is a public enterprise of the Federal Government of Nigeria incorporated in 2006 with the primary mandate of setting up and operating a unified Information and Communication Technology (ICT) infrastructure platform that addresses the connectivity, transversal and other technology imperatives for Ministries, Departments and Agencies (MDAs) of the federal government and private entities.
He said in the last 20 years, the agency has invested in world-class data centre infrastructure, including uptime certified Tier III and Tier IV facilities that provide secure, resilient and reliable environments for hosting missions critical to systems and applications.
He noted that these facilities strengthen data sovereignty, ensure business continuity and help keep Nigeria’s most critical digital assets secure.
“Through our cloud infrastructure and the 1Government Cloud platform, government institutions can access scalable digital services without the burden of building costly infrastructure independently. This shared-services model improves efficiency, reduces costs and accelerates innovation.
“We have delivered platforms such as GovMail (the homegrown Official government email), collaboration tools, hosting services, connectivity solutions and shared applications that support thousands of public servants and hundreds of institutions every day,” he said.
He emphasized that the true value of Galaxy Backbone is not measured by kilometres of fibre, data centres or technology alone but by impact.
He explained that the GBB fibre infrastructure today spans almost 30 states of the federation, connecting government institutions and creating the foundation for digital government even as he pledged that the remaining states and local areas will all be captured in due course.
On cyber security, the GBB boss noted that the agency has strengthened cybersecurity capabilities and continues to invest in protecting government systems and critical national digital assets, against cyber-attacks.
“We have the digital infrastructure and we are collaborating with partners to use these emerging technologies. We also have a top tier cyber security operation center and they are multilayered such that even when there is a spike in cyber-attacks none of them have been successful so far.
He added that the GBB is collaborating with other government agencies like the National Security Adviser, The Nigeria Police, and Nigerian Communications Commission (NCC) National Information Technology Development Agency (NITDA) National Identity Management Commission (NIMC) to ensure that government information is protected.
Ibrahim Sani Mohammed, executive director Finance and Corporate Services of the GBB, while fielding questions noted that the agency has created enormous value and has contributed immensely in the digital ecosystem of Nigeria helping to support small and medium enterprises (SMEs).
Olusegun Olulade, executive director Customer Centrality and Marketing of the GBB, said that customers have remained the formidable partners in the GBB journey of 20 years, adding that the agency has developed the mechanism to ensure customer satisfaction as it intensifies efforts to build trust.

AI-Powered Cyber Threats Put Nigerian Banks on Alert

Nigerian banks are increasingly embracing artificial intelligence (AI) to improve customer service, strengthen fraud detection, and streamline operations.

However, the same technology driving innovation could also expose the country’s financial system to unprecedented cyber risks, according to a recent warning from the International Monetary Fund (IMF).
The IMF has cautioned that advanced AI tools are rapidly enhancing the capabilities of cybercriminals, making it easier and faster to identify and exploit vulnerabilities in banking systems, payment infrastructure, and digital platforms.
For Nigeria, where digital banking transactions have surged in recent years and financial institutions are becoming more interconnected, the implications could be significant.
The warning comes at a time when Nigerian banks are investing heavily in digital transformation.
From AI-powered customer support systems to automated fraud monitoring tools and digital lending platforms, financial institutions are relying more than ever on technology to drive growth and improve efficiency.
Yet experts warn that this digital expansion is also widening the attack surface for cybercriminals.
The IMF noted that advanced AI models can dramatically reduce the time and expertise required to discover software vulnerabilities.
This means attackers can launch more sophisticated and coordinated cyberattacks against multiple institutions simultaneously.
For Nigeria’s banking sector, which depends on common payment rails, cloud infrastructure, telecommunications networks, and shared service providers, a major cyber incident could quickly spread across the financial ecosystem.
Nigeria’s financial sector has undergone a remarkable digital revolution over the past decade.
Data from the Central Bank of Nigeria (CBN) show that electronic payments now account for trillions of naira in monthly transactions, driven by mobile banking, instant payments, fintech innovation, and the growing adoption of digital channels.
The success of platforms such as the Nigeria Inter-Bank Settlement System (NIBSS) Instant Payments network has made banking more accessible and efficient.
However, it has also increased dependence on interconnected digital infrastructure.
According to the IMF, this interconnectedness creates systemic vulnerabilities.
A cyberattack targeting a critical service provider, cloud platform, telecommunications network, or payment gateway could disrupt services across multiple banks at the same time.
Unlike traditional bank robberies or isolated cyber incidents, AI-enabled attacks have the potential to trigger widespread operational disruptions, affecting payment processing, customer access to funds, and confidence in the banking system.
The IMF warns that extreme cyber incidents could evolve from operational challenges into broader financial stability concerns.
If multiple banks are simultaneously affected by a cyberattack, customers may experience service outages, delayed transactions, or restricted access to deposits.
Such disruptions could undermine public confidence and create liquidity pressures, especially if panic withdrawals or transaction bottlenecks occur.
The concern is not merely theoretical.
Over the past few years, Nigerian financial institutions have experienced increasing levels of cyber fraud, phishing attacks, identity theft, and ransomware threats.
Although regulators and banks have improved cybersecurity frameworks, AI-driven attacks could significantly raise the sophistication and scale of these threats.
The IMF believes that the growing concentration of technology services could further amplify the risks.
Many Nigerian banks rely on a relatively small number of software vendors, cloud providers, telecommunications operators, and payment infrastructure providers. A successful attack on one critical provider could have cascading effects across the entire banking system.
This concentration risk is becoming more pronounced as financial institutions increasingly adopt AI solutions from a limited number of global technology companies.
